Output 313e8621242bff3091a9d30bd491eb65ca967ff29f908803bb0b331dc5834bf1:2

value
3673952
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 32e89320541f1e195e7ec1309cab85db87065581 OP_EQUALVERIFY OP_CHECKSIG
address
15eBQAcna6UGpPJ9Rk8FiirQxuKCo1tb5W
transaction
313e8621242bff3091a9d30bd491eb65ca967ff29f908803bb0b331dc5834bf1
spent
true